diff --git a/tests/Integration/tests-full/markdown-full/default-menu-md/input/guides.xml b/tests/Integration/tests-full/markdown-full/default-menu-md/input/guides.xml
index 280ec62fe..4759d605e 100644
--- a/tests/Integration/tests-full/markdown-full/default-menu-md/input/guides.xml
+++ b/tests/Integration/tests-full/markdown-full/default-menu-md/input/guides.xml
@@ -5,6 +5,7 @@
theme="bootstrap"
input-format="md"
links-are-relative="1"
+ automatic-menu="true"
>
diff --git a/tests/Integration/tests-full/markdown-full/nested-menu-md/expected/dir2/index.html b/tests/Integration/tests-full/markdown-full/nested-menu-md/expected/dir2/index.html
new file mode 100644
index 000000000..30dfc3d5e
--- /dev/null
+++ b/tests/Integration/tests-full/markdown-full/nested-menu-md/expected/dir2/index.html
@@ -0,0 +1,121 @@
+
+
+
+
Dir 2 Title
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
\ No newline at end of file
diff --git a/tests/Integration/tests-full/markdown-full/nested-menu-md/expected/dir2/somePage.html b/tests/Integration/tests-full/markdown-full/nested-menu-md/expected/dir2/somePage.html
new file mode 100644
index 000000000..25b2abeda
--- /dev/null
+++ b/tests/Integration/tests-full/markdown-full/nested-menu-md/expected/dir2/somePage.html
@@ -0,0 +1,125 @@
+
+
+
+
Some Page in dir 2
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
\ No newline at end of file
diff --git a/tests/Integration/tests-full/markdown-full/nested-menu-md/expected/index.html b/tests/Integration/tests-full/markdown-full/nested-menu-md/expected/index.html
new file mode 100644
index 000000000..69514672a
--- /dev/null
+++ b/tests/Integration/tests-full/markdown-full/nested-menu-md/expected/index.html
@@ -0,0 +1,124 @@
+
+
+
+
Document Title
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
Document Title
+
+
Lorem Ipsum Dolor.
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
\ No newline at end of file
diff --git a/tests/Integration/tests-full/markdown-full/nested-menu-md/input/anotherPage.md b/tests/Integration/tests-full/markdown-full/nested-menu-md/input/anotherPage.md
new file mode 100644
index 000000000..02e0321a5
--- /dev/null
+++ b/tests/Integration/tests-full/markdown-full/nested-menu-md/input/anotherPage.md
@@ -0,0 +1,3 @@
+# Another Page
+
+Lorem Ipsum Dolor.
diff --git a/tests/Integration/tests-full/markdown-full/nested-menu-md/input/dir1/index.md b/tests/Integration/tests-full/markdown-full/nested-menu-md/input/dir1/index.md
new file mode 100644
index 000000000..862aaea1a
--- /dev/null
+++ b/tests/Integration/tests-full/markdown-full/nested-menu-md/input/dir1/index.md
@@ -0,0 +1,3 @@
+# Dir 1 Title
+
+Lorem Ipsum Dolor.
diff --git a/tests/Integration/tests-full/markdown-full/nested-menu-md/input/dir2/index.md b/tests/Integration/tests-full/markdown-full/nested-menu-md/input/dir2/index.md
new file mode 100644
index 000000000..2f91b9fee
--- /dev/null
+++ b/tests/Integration/tests-full/markdown-full/nested-menu-md/input/dir2/index.md
@@ -0,0 +1,3 @@
+# Dir 2 Title
+
+Lorem Ipsum Dolor.
diff --git a/tests/Integration/tests-full/markdown-full/nested-menu-md/input/dir2/somePage.md b/tests/Integration/tests-full/markdown-full/nested-menu-md/input/dir2/somePage.md
new file mode 100644
index 000000000..082675e84
--- /dev/null
+++ b/tests/Integration/tests-full/markdown-full/nested-menu-md/input/dir2/somePage.md
@@ -0,0 +1,4 @@
+
+# Some Page in dir 2
+
+Lorem Ipsum `Dolor`.
diff --git a/tests/Integration/tests-full/markdown-full/nested-menu-md/input/guides.xml b/tests/Integration/tests-full/markdown-full/nested-menu-md/input/guides.xml
new file mode 100644
index 000000000..4759d605e
--- /dev/null
+++ b/tests/Integration/tests-full/markdown-full/nested-menu-md/input/guides.xml
@@ -0,0 +1,11 @@
+
+
+
+
diff --git a/tests/Integration/tests-full/markdown-full/nested-menu-md/input/index.md b/tests/Integration/tests-full/markdown-full/nested-menu-md/input/index.md
new file mode 100644
index 000000000..9f6ae85ae
--- /dev/null
+++ b/tests/Integration/tests-full/markdown-full/nested-menu-md/input/index.md
@@ -0,0 +1,3 @@
+# Document Title
+
+Lorem Ipsum Dolor.
diff --git a/tests/Integration/tests-full/markdown-full/nested-menu-md/input/skip b/tests/Integration/tests-full/markdown-full/nested-menu-md/input/skip
new file mode 100644
index 000000000..95484cd4d
--- /dev/null
+++ b/tests/Integration/tests-full/markdown-full/nested-menu-md/input/skip
@@ -0,0 +1 @@
+Nested autocreated menus are not yet supported
\ No newline at end of file
diff --git a/tests/Integration/tests-full/markdown-full/nested-menu-md/input/somePage.md b/tests/Integration/tests-full/markdown-full/nested-menu-md/input/somePage.md
new file mode 100644
index 000000000..bc2473dd3
--- /dev/null
+++ b/tests/Integration/tests-full/markdown-full/nested-menu-md/input/somePage.md
@@ -0,0 +1,4 @@
+
+# Some Page
+
+Lorem Ipsum `Dolor`.
diff --git a/tests/Integration/tests-full/markdown-full/nested-menu-md/input/yetAnotherPage.md b/tests/Integration/tests-full/markdown-full/nested-menu-md/input/yetAnotherPage.md
new file mode 100644
index 000000000..fd7c625a3
--- /dev/null
+++ b/tests/Integration/tests-full/markdown-full/nested-menu-md/input/yetAnotherPage.md
@@ -0,0 +1,3 @@
+# Yet Another Page
+
+Lorem Ipsum Dolor.